Advanced technique to calculate junction temperature

Supplied by Semikron Pty Ltd on Wednesday, 12 February, 2020


A legitimate but complex question is how does one use the integrated temperature sensor inside a power semiconductor module to determine the virtual junction temperature? There are several answers depending on the required accuracy and the goal of the temperature prediction.

This application note will explain two possible methods: one at the lower end and one at the higher end of the complexity scale.
